ios - UIWorkIntervalTiming workIntervalStart




xcode uiscrollview (2)

滚动 ScrollView 获取控制台日志。 有办法删除吗?

2019-03-27 12:33:34.109573 + 0530 MyApp [10465:46241] [UIWorkIntervalTiming] workIntervalStart:startTimestamp> targetTimestamp; 向前滚动1.116667


您可以简单地消除来自模拟器的噪音:

  1. Xcode菜单: 产品 -> 方案 -> 编辑方案
  2. 选择 运行(调试)
  3. 在“环境变量”部分中,设置 OS_ACTIVITY_MODE = disable

    • 图片

不幸的是,我在Apple文档中找不到与此问题相关的任何信息,但我相信这是一些诊断输出,用于分析滚动性能。


我可以通过 UICollectionViewUITableView 观察到相同的问题。 我怀疑这是用于分析滚动性能的诊断输出。

注意:我从Xcode 10.2中注意到了这个问题

UICollectionView 如果交换速度比集合快得多,则在 Simulator 上获得 Freeze UICollectionView 时间,但 Real Device可以 正常工作。

此功能的早期Xcode版本是UIWorkIntervalTiming,其日志记录特权已撤销





xcode10.2